Located inside E-Central, Nixo is the hotel's bar/lounge/dining area. However, it doesn't open until 4 p.m., which is odd. Coffee & breakfast items are available in the morning. My friend was staying at the hotel, so we stopped in at 4:30 for a drink. The place was fairly empty. I'm guessing it gets lively later in the evening. The patio area is spacious and offers a splendid view of the city, which is even more spectacular at night. I asked the bartender if they had a cocktail menu, and he said they did not because they were a "traditional bar." Ok. An answer like that tells me you are not skilled at your craft. (FYI: There are pictures of the cocktail menu on their Yelp page.) He also had a bit of an attitude. I asked for a vodka soda just to be safe. Nixo is convenient for hotel guests if you don't mind waiting until 4 p.m. for food & drinks. However, there are so many other options nearby, I wouldn't go out of my way to come back here.

Classy and chill place to grab a tasty bite to eat while being right on Figueroa Street, across from LA Live and the Grammy Museum. I really like the balcony view of the LA Live area - it's a way to be near to all the action but also out of the busyness. There's heating lamps so being outdoors is not a problem. Better yet, this place isn't so crowded as many of the ground floor restaurants on Figueroa/around LA Live because it's tucked out of the way. The food was a yummy surprise. Perhaps the menu changed from what others have posted on here, but it's similar. Overall like a fun fusion with a lot of great seasonings and sauces, and quantities that were just enough. I came last weekend (2/17/24) and we had:-Banh Mi Nachos: 5/5. Not greasy and I loved the twist of having wonton chips instead of tortilla chips. Tasty and everyone enjoyed it. Plenty of chunks of meat also.-Mushroom/veggie flatbread pizza (forgot the name) - 5/5 I really liked this one. In contrast to a lot of flatbread pizzas that are dry, with not enough toppings scattered on top, this one was well covered, with enough sauce, which I like. It was a creamy avocado sauce or something (instead of tomato), which I enjoyed. -Adobo Chicken flatbread Pizza - 4.5/5 you'll like this if you like BBQ chicken. -Sirloin panini with fries - 5/5 didn't try the sandwich but my brother said it was solid. The seasoned fries were fantastic - crispy and flavorful.Order at the bar or with one of the waitstaff! Would be back if was in LA Live. Great if you like to get away from all the crowds and want a cool view!
